1860-O Ten Dollar, AU53
Bright Semireflective Fields

1860-O $10 AU53 NGC. The 1860-O ten is moderately available in AU grades, even though only 11,100 pieces were struck. But in overall rarity only 115-135 examples are estimated extant in all grades. This piece is typical of many 1860-O tens as it displays bright semiprooflike fields. The lemony-yellow surfaces are lightly abraded and there is no notable softness of details in the centers, just light high point friction.(Registry values: P6)

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 2645, PCGS# 98631, Greysheet# 9458)

Weight: 16.72 grams

Metal: 90% Gold, 10% Copper
